Python判断输入的数字个数

Python判断输入的数字个数

作者:Elara发布时间:2026-03-28 22:15阅读时长:10 分钟阅读次数:5
常见问答
Q
如何用Python统计用户输入的数字个数?

想要知道用户通过输入获得的数字总共有多少个,应该怎样用Python实现这个功能?

A

使用Python读取输入并统计数字个数的方法

可以通过input()函数获取用户输入的字符串,然后对字符串进行遍历,判断每个字符是否是数字,统计数字字符的数量。另一种方法是将输入拆分为单独的元素,使用数字判断条件统计符合数字格式的元素数量。

Q
Python中如何区分数字和非数字输入?

用户输入可能包含数字和非数字字符,怎样用Python判断哪些是数字,以便统计数字的个数?

A

通过条件判断识别数字字符或数字字符串

可以利用字符串的isdigit()方法判断单个字符或字符串是否只包含数字,也可以使用正则表达式匹配数值格式,从而准确判断输入中哪些部分是数字以进行统计。

Q
Python接收多个数字输入后,怎么计算数字数量?

用户一次性输入多个数字,如何用Python解析输入并计算输入中数字的总个数?

A

分割输入字符串并统计数字元素数量

使用input()获取用户的完整输入字符串后,可以通过split()方法将字符串以空格或其他分隔符切分成多个部分,然后遍历每个部分判断是否为数字,统计符合条件的部分数量即为输入数字的个数。